Mental Health Tech Responsibilities
Supervise a group of 7-10 youth during daily activities, always maintaining awareness of their whereabouts
Provide a safe, secure, and structured environment using positive discipline, de-escalation techniques, and behavior modification systems (I-Choose)
Participate in group counseling activities and support youth through individual relationships
Conduct or support problem-solving group meetings (“huddle-ups”) and daily reviews with assigned youth groups
Assist with classroom and educational activities, promoting the transfer of learning to living units
Facilitate, supervise, and encourage participation in planned activities and daily routines
Document shift events, population counts, and youth progress; refer youth for medical or specialized evaluation when necessary
Support treatment team communication by reporting on youth behavior, progress, and accomplishments

Other Requirements
Physical Demands: Must be able to lift 30 pounds, walk and stand for extended periods, and physically respond to altercations, self-harm attempts, or escapes using approved techniques. Must be capable of active participation in indoor and outdoor activities in all weather.
Health Requirements: Must be free of communicable diseases as defined by state law.
Other: Must maintain a valid state driver’s license and meet all background check requirements. First Aid, CPR, and crisis intervention certifications must be obtained within the probationary period.
